Happiness / An FCB alliance, Belgium was in the spotlight this year earning the 2019 AME Best of Show (Grand Award) and the AME Regional Platinum Award-Europe for “BlindMeters” for OVK / PEVR (Parents of Road Victims). BlindMeters.com, a geo-located platform turns Google Maps into a text editor that gives insight into how many meters you are driving blind when texting and driving. A custom-made font stretches to show the exact number of meters you miss. Over 5 million blind meters were typed onto the platform BlindMeters.com after just 24 hours. All National and Regional newspapers, all news-sites and all National TV-channels covered BlindMeters.com. Resulting in millions and millions of meters of press coverage.

Publicis Sapient was honored with the AME Green Award for their campaign “Save the Food - Phase Two” for the Ad Council that raised awareness about food waste. Utilizing film, print and OOH pieces, along with a series of digital tools and content, the campaign helped people fight food waste. With 2.1 billion media impressions and $86 million in donated media, “Save the Food - Phase Two” has been featured in major publications including New York Times, TIME Magazine, Mashable, USA Today, NPR, Huffington Post, National Geographic and The Guardian. Results—54% of Americans listed food waste as one of the country’s top three biggest problems and Congress introduced “The Food Recovery Act” earlier this year — a bill with over 12 measures aimed at reducing our food waste.
